A 37-year old father, Hugo Ferreira, has bagged double life jail term after he was convicted by a Pretoria High Court in South Africa for raping and murdering his eight day old daughter,Caithlyn Ferreira.
According to the National Prosecuting Authority, NPA, the convict was living together with the mother of the child in Welverdiend, Carletonville. The mother was a cloth dealer.
However, June 8, 2023, the mother had left home to sell her clothes and to buy nappies for her little baby and instructed her husband to take care of the little child. The convict reportedly instructed her not to stay long since the baby was still breastfeeding.
While she delayed in coming back on time, the convict became enraged assaulted, and raped the infant by using his fingers to penetrate her vagina and rubbed his private parts against hers with the intention to make her cry.
The NPA stated in a statement that upon the mother’s return, the convict initially refused to hand the baby over to her to conceal the injury he had causef her, prompting the mother to call the police on him.
On arrival of the police, the infant’s injuries were revealed, as he handed her over to them. He was arrested immediately while the baby was rushed to the hospital, but died the following day.
Ferreira was charged to court and he pleaded guilty to the charges of rape and murder, telling the court that his actions were caused by his anger toward the mother.
Though Ferreira attempted to convince the court not to sentence him to life imprisonment, claiming he cooperated with the court by admitting his guilt thereby not wasting the time of the court, his claim was, however, opposed by the prosecutor Advocate Andre Wilsenach, who urged the court to sentence him to life imprisonment.
According to the prosecutor, the convict’s actions were heinous, which he committed against his own defenceless 8-day-old baby to spite the mother for her delay.
The prosecutor noted that as a father, instead of protecting his child, Ferreira chose to abuse and harm her.
Wilsenach brought the attention of the court to Ferreira’s criminal records, having been convicted five times in the past for assault with intent to cause grievous bodily harm.
The court presided by Judge Portia Phahlane agreed with the argument of the prosecution, stating that the convict did not show remorse and imposed life sentence on him.
